As a founding officer of Charter since its inception, Paul has focused his efforts on identifying shopping center acquisition, development, and redevelopment opportunities. This has accounted for more than ten million square feet (approximately 50 properties) of projects along the east coast of the United States. Executing on the value-add redevelopment programs for a plethora of neighborhood and community shopping centers, as well as single tenant net lease properties, have been his focus. More recently his activities have also concentrated on mixed-use properties, as well as street retail within dense infill or urban locations.
Paul’s primary responsibilities include:
- Identifying and analyzing potential property acquisitions.
- Overseeing the value-add development and management teams.
- Identifying and managing activities of third-party construction managers.
- Structure and manage strategic venture partner or co-investment relationships.
- Securing capital for the company’s equity and debt requirements.
- Day-to-day governance of Charter’s corporate operations.
Prior to founding Charter, Paul spent a combined ten years working in acquisitions, development, and property management roles for National Realty and Development of Purchase, NY as well as the CGI Companies of Brookline, MA. During that period, he was responsible for initiating nearly two million square feet of ground-up retail developments across upstate New York, and managing and leasing a portfolio of forty neighborhood shopping centers across New England. Paul received a B.S. from Tufts University and currently resides with his family in Fairfield County, CT.
